Our work depends on a Senior Full Stack Developer joining our insider threat detection, systems integration team. Our mission-oriented team is responsible for the design, testing, deployment, maintenance, operation, and evolution of the systems directly supporting the insider threat detection program of a large government customer in the United States Intelligence Community (USIC).
HOW A SENIOR FULL STACK DEVELOPER WILL MAKE AN IMPACT

  • Researches, designs, develops, and/or modifies enterprise-wide systems and/or applications software

  • Performs all phases of the software development lifecycle

  • Analyzes user/business needs and functionality to plan and design software systems to meet those needs

  • Creates a variety of models and diagrams that show programmers the software code needed for an application

  • Performs software updates, refinement, testing, and debugging to meet business needs

  • Provides analysis for reports on software project specifications, activities, or status

  • ​Advises on the software or system for optimal documentation and future maintenance and updates

WHAT YOU’LL NEED TO SUCCEED:

  • Education: Bachelor's degree in Engineering, Computer Science, or other related analytical, scientific, or technical discipline

  • Required Experience: 8+ years of related experience

  • Required Technical Skills: Java w/ Spring Boot, TypeScript w/ React+Redux, Hbase, Solr, JanusGraph, NiFi, Postgres / PostgreSQL, Ansible, Linux (RHEL) experience and skills, Python, Multithreading

  • Security Clearance Level: TS/SCI w/ Poly (or eligibility)

  • Required Skills and Abilities: Works independently under limited supervision

  • Preferred Skills: Object-oriented programming concepts, Keycloak, NetOwl, Elasticsearch, RabbitMQ, Docker / Docker Compose

  • Location: On Customer Site

  • US Citizenship Required
